AMD Radeon HD 8510 OEM vs NVIDIA GeForce GT 710
AMD Radeon HD 8510 OEM vs NVIDIA GeForce GT 710
VS
AMD Radeon HD 8510 OEM
NVIDIA GeForce GT 710
We compared two Desktop platform GPUs: 1024MB VRAM Radeon HD 8510 OEM and 1024MB VRAM GeForce GT 710 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D Radeon HD 8510 OEM 's Advantages
Larger VRAM bandwidth (16.00GB/s vs 14.37GB/s)
352 additional rendering cores
NVIDIA GeForce GT 710 's Advantages
Released 2 years and 9 months late
Lower TDP (29W vs 39W)
